Understanding the Role of Chemistry Lab Equipment Manufacturer and Supplier

In the ever-evolving world of scientific research and education, the importance of reliable chemistry lab equipment cannot be overstated. Whether you are a school, a college, or a research facility, the efficiency and accuracy of your experiments heavily depend on the quality of the equipment you use. This is where chemistry lab equipment manufacturer and suppliers come into play, providing the essential tools that drive scientific discovery and learning.
The Significance of Quality Equipment
When conducting experiments in a chemistry lab, precision is paramount. Quality equipment ensures accurate measurements and reliable results, which is crucial for validating research findings or teaching students fundamental scientific principles. A reputable manufacturer provides equipment that meets international safety and quality standards, ensuring durability and reliability. From beakers and flasks to advanced analytical instruments, each piece of equipment plays a critical role in the laboratory environment.
Identifying Reliable Manufacturers
As a chemistry lab equipment supplier, understanding how to select trustworthy manufacturers is vital. Here are some key factors to consider:
Reputation and Experience: Look for manufacturers with a proven track record in the industry. Companies with years of experience are often better equipped to understand the specific needs of their customers.
Quality Assurance: Check if the manufacturer adheres to stringent quality control measures. Certifications like ISO (International Organization for Standardization) indicate that the equipment meets global quality standards.
Product Range: A reliable manufacturer should offer a comprehensive range of chemistry lab equipment. This ensures that you can source all your equipment needs from a single supplier, making the procurement process seamless.
Customer Support: Evaluate the level of customer service provided. A good manufacturer will offer extensive support, including training on equipment usage and assistance with troubleshooting.
Innovation: The best manufacturers continuously invest in research and development to bring innovative products to the market. This is especially important in fields like chemistry, where new technologies can significantly enhance lab efficiency.
Role of Chemistry Lab Equipment Suppliers
While manufacturers create the equipment, suppliers are crucial in making these tools accessible to educational institutions and research facilities. A good chemistry lab equipment supplier serves as a bridge between manufacturers and end-users. Here’s how they add value:
Wide Distribution: Suppliers often have extensive networks, allowing them to distribute equipment to a broader audience. They can reach institutions that may not have direct access to manufacturers.
Tailored Solutions: Many suppliers work closely with customers to understand their specific needs and provide tailored equipment solutions. This ensures that clients receive products that best fit their laboratory requirements.
After-Sales Service: A reputable supplier will offer after-sales support, including installation, maintenance, and repair services. This ongoing relationship can enhance the longevity and performance of your equipment.

Multifunctional Rotator
Labmate Multifunctional Rotator is a compact and versatile mixer for vibration, reciprocation, and vertical rotation. It offers adjustable speeds (5-40 rpm) and a timer (1 min to 60 h). Designed for cold rooms, it accommodates 22 tubes (1.5–15 mL) and 4 tubes (50 mL).

Horizontal Autoclave 134°C
Labexpo horizontal autoclave is a 280-liter, fully automatic front-loading unit with microprocessor control. It operates at 134°C with a pressure of 0.22 MPa. Key features include heat-resistant silicone rubber seals, automatic power and water shut-off, and low water level alarms for added safety.

Multi Automated Stainer 1.2 ml
Labmate Multi Automated Stainer handles high-throughput staining, including Ziehl-Neelsen, Kinyoun, and fluorescence techniques. It processes 10-20 slides per cycle, using 1.2-1.8 ml of reagent per slide in 13-18 minutes. Its compact design and intuitive interface fit any lab countertop.

Anaerobic Jar LMAJ-B100
Labmate Anaerobic Jar is a 7L pump-operated chamber designed to create and maintain an oxygen-free environment for anaerobic microorganism cultivation. It features a 3/25 R petri dish holder and uses conventional O-rings and screw clamps for a secure seal. Made from PMMA material, it is lightweight and portable for easy transport.
